What companies run services between South Holland, Netherlands and Germany?

You can take a train from Rotterdam Centraal to S+U Alexanderplatz Bhf via Utrecht Centraal and Berlin Hbf in around 7h 11m. Alternatively, FlixBus operates a bus from Rotterdam Central Station to Berlin Südkreuz train station 3 times a day. Tickets cost €60–110 and the journey takes 9h 55m.
